  "title": "Self-Evolution for Multi-Turn Tool-Calling Agents via Divergence-Point Preference Learning",
  "summary": "Multi-turn tool-using agents must coordinate long-horizon tool sequences while tracking dialogue state and policy constraints. Existing approaches often separate inference-time orchestration from parameter-level learning, leaving tool selection weakly structured and preference updates vulnerable to train--deployment prompt mismatch. For within-benchmark self-improvement, ToolGraph combines schema-derived topology, transition weights estimated from successful rollouts, and history-aware controls ",
